CancerCare Manitoba is a provincial agency which provides clinical and academic services and leadership for cancer control and the treatment of blood disorders. 196Job SummaryReporting to the Program Manager of the Central Referral Office, and under the general supervision of the Central Referral Team Coordinator, the Referral Assessment Nurse works within the centralized referral team using nursing knowledge and skills to triage, assess and coordinate new patient referrals to CancerCare ManitobaThe Referral Assessment Nurse communicates and collaborates with the Referral Office team, multidisciplinary team, referring community and patients to ensure patients referred to CancerCare Manitoba are seen in a timely manner by the appropriate Disease Site service provider, undergo appropriate diagnostic tests and have access to support as they enter CancerCare Manitoba.

The Referral Assessment Nurse will participate in wait time data collection processes.
